- 博客(14)
- 收藏
- 关注
原创 蓝桥杯OJ示例题目之A+B问题——掌握获取输入的基本方法(Python)
题目代码import osimport sysinputs = list(map(int,input().split()))print(inputs[0]+inputs[1])map()函数的介绍map() 会根据提供的函数对指定序列做映射。第一个参数 function 以参数序列中的每一个元素调用 function 函数,返回包含每次 function 函数返回值的新列表。基本语法:map(function, iterable, ...)参数function – 函数ite
2022-01-10 20:16:31 330
原创 Hbase-连接测试
废话不多说,上代码import org.apache.hadoop.conf.Configuration;import org.apache.hadoop.hbase.ServerName;import org.apache.hadoop.hbase.client.Admin;import org.apache.hadoop.hbase.client.Connection;import org.apache.hadoop.hbase.client.ConnectionFactory;import
2022-01-02 20:17:33 1438
原创 ZooKeeper安装和部署
(一)安装前准备检查ssh免密登录实现与否[offcn@node-1 ~]$ ssh node-2检查jdk的安装是否成功[offcn@node-1 ~]$ java -versionjava version "1.8.0_144"Java(TM) SE Runtime Environment (build 1.8.0_144-b01)Java HotSpot(TM) 64-Bit Server VM (build 25.144-b01, mixed mode)检查时钟是否同步三台机器
2021-12-27 22:41:59 935
原创 Hadoop序列化--统计每一个手机号全年的总话费(二)分区统计
在上一篇统计的基础上进行了代码优化;总话费统计https://blog.csdn.net/weixin_46327726/article/details/122116417?spm=1001.2014.3001.5501增加了分区的功能;1.新建freePartition.java类;(设置分区数目以及分区的依据)这里根据手机号前三个数字进行分区划分为6个区;import org.apache.hadoop.io.Text;import org.apache.hadoop.mapreduce
2021-12-27 20:54:57 963
原创 Hadoop序列化--统计每一个手机号全年的总话费
1.数据准备2.基本思路:Map阶段:a.读取一行数据,切分字段;b.抽取手机号、套餐基本费、语音通信费、短信彩信费、流量费;c.以手机号为key,bean对象为value输出,即context.write(手机号,bean)。Reduce阶段:a.累加套餐基本费、语音通信费、短信彩信费、流量费得到总花费;b.实现自定义的bean来封装流量信息,并将bean作为map输出的key来传输;c. MR程序在处理数据的过程中会对数据排序(map输出的kv对传输到reduce之前,会排序),排序
2021-12-23 21:01:24 786
原创 MapReduce入门案例--单词计数
1.提前准备好单词2.WordCount需求分析3.新建工程并导入pom依赖 (pom.xml) <dependencies> <dependency> <groupId>org.apache.hadoop</groupId> <artifactId>hadoop-common</artifactId> <version>
2021-12-23 19:58:24 1099
原创 HDFS的javaApi
1.安装jdk(1.8)2.创建maven项目,配置pom.xml(创建对应的依赖)<dependencies> <dependency> <groupId>org.apache.hadoop</groupId> <artifactId>hadoop-common</artifactId> <version>3.2.1</ver
2021-12-22 14:49:56 367
原创 Linux目录结构
Linux目录如下:(一)树状目录结构(二)目录功能介绍Linux每个目录都有自己约定俗成的用处,或者说Linux的不同文件分门别类地放到了专门的文件夹,虽然Linux没有强制性的要求我们必须按照这些规定放置文件,但是为了方便起见,还是遵守约定的好。/bin:是Binary的缩写,这个目录存放着系统必备执行命令,比如ls、cat/boot:这里存放的是启动Linux时使用的一些核心文件,包括一些连接文件以及镜像文件,自己的安装别放这里。/dev:Device(设备)的缩写,该目录下存放的是L
2021-12-19 23:12:46 69
原创 docker安装tomcat访问报404
1.进入tomacat容器2删除webapps文件rm -rf webapps3重命名webapps.dist为webappsmv webapps.dist webapps参考:docker安装tomcat访问报404_ywy7777777的博客-CSDN博客
2021-11-29 09:07:03 259
原创 服务器修改主机名字
服务器修改主机名字在ubuntu系统中永久修改主机名字,之需要修改/etc/hostname文件,在文件中输入新的主机名并保存该文件就可以。第一步:修改/etc/hostnamesudo vim /etc/hostname第二步 修改主机名第三步 重启系统。修改成功!...
2021-11-28 15:47:01 860
原创 ## django前端页面连接数据库**
**django前端页面连接数据库**setting.py连接数据库DATABASES = { 'default': { # python自带的一个数据库,基本不会被使用 # 'ENGINE': 'django.db.backends.sqlite3', # 'NAME': os.path.join(BASE_DIR, 'db.sqlite3'), # 注册我们自己使用的数据库连接 'ENGINE': 'djang
2021-11-03 19:23:28 414
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人